The Bank is a founding partner and the only financial institution to join in Milan

and a strategic partner of the Plug and Play Fintech Europe Hub in Frankfurt

UniCredit announced today, at the Plug and Play Italy soft launch event in Milan, its partnership with the California-based global innovation platform bringing together start-ups and corporates from all the main market sectors. The Bank has joined as a founding partner and the only financial institution involved so far, in Milan - the first location to run a Food & Beverage focused programme outside of the platform's Silicon Valley HQ - and is also a strategic partner of the Plug and Play Fintech Europe Hub in Frankfurt.

UniCredit has joined Plug and Play with the aim to increase the testing of innovative Fintech solutions at Group level in order to continuously benefit from Fintech concepts and products that can improve banking processes and enhance our customer offering. The partnership will allow UniCredit to experiment with relevant Fintech propositions across various fields ranging from Retail to Corporate and Investment Banking, following a structured and lean process to pilot and assess solutions of interest. The Bank's final goal is to harness the value arising from best-in-class Fintechs on the market through potential commercial agreements.

In addition, being part of Plug and Play in our two core markets in Italy and Germany, will provide UniCredit with the opportunity to identify additional ways of being an innovation partner for our clients, including Corporates, SMEs and Ultra High Net Worth Individuals, by connecting them to the Plug and Play ecosystem through tailored initiatives. The latter comprises access to relevant international events such as workshops and talks as well as introductions to industry-specialist startups.

UniCredit is strongly committed to developing innovative products and services for our customers and streamlining our processes. The Bank is happy to partner with the right Fintechs in order to accelerate its digital transformation. UniCredit has been working with Fintechs for a number of years on a range of developments relevant for clients across the Group. For example, in Italy UniCredit is already an active supporter of innovative entrepreneurs with their business projects through UniCredit Start Lab, which as a multidimensional accelerator programme, seeks to support promising startups and SMEs across all sectors.

About UniCredit

UniCredit is a simple successful pan-European Commercial Bank, with a fully plugged in CIB, delivering a unique

Western, Central and Eastern European network to its extensive client franchise: 26 million clients. UniCredit offers both local and international expertise to its clients, providing them with unparalleled access to leading banks in its 14 core markets through its European banking network: Italy, Germany, Austria, Bosnia and Herzegovina, Bulgaria, Croatia, Czech Republic, Hungary, Romania, Russia, Serbia, Slovakia, Slovenia and Turkey.

Leveraging on an international network of representative offices and branches, UniCredit serves clients in another 18 countries worldwide.

About Plug and Play

Plug and Play is a global innovation platform. Headquartered in Silicon Valley, we have built accelerator programs, corporate innovation services and an in-house VC to make technological advancement progress faster than ever before. Since inception in 2006, our programs have expanded worldwide to include a presence in over 20 locations globally giving startups the necessary resources to succeed in Silicon Valley and beyond. With over 10,000 startups and 280 official corporate partners, we have created the ultimate startup ecosystem in many industries. We provide active investments with 200 leading Silicon Valley VCs, and host more than 700 networking events per year. Companies in our community have raised over $7 billion in funding, with successful portfolio exits including Danger, Dropbox, Lending Club and PayPal.
